Mid-Senior Application Security Architect/Engineer - Remote
About the Role
We are seeking a talented Mid-Senior Application Security Architect/Engineer to join our team in a fully remote capacity. As an Application Security Architect/Engineer, you will play a crucial role in enhancing our security posture by developing and implementing security architectural deliverables. This role is perfect for individuals passionate about cybersecurity and looking to make a significant impact in a remote work environment.
What You'll Do
- Develop enterprise security architecture that identifies and describes the relationships among functions, data, applications, and technology.
- Lead project teams composed of Business Analysts, Systems Engineers, and Research Specialists.
- Analyze systems and technology integration requirements across multiple applications and organizations.
- Communicate effectively with process and system owners, IT management, and technical staff to ensure security architecture relevance.
- Review code designs from a security standpoint and conduct internal and external application security assessments.
- Implement secure development lifecycle practices and defend against OWASP Top Ten attack types.
- Conduct vulnerability assessments and penetration testing, and provide solutions for fixing vulnerabilities.
- Collaborate on data encryption solutions and ensure compliance with information privacy and security laws.
Requirements
- 5+ years of professional experience in Security Architecture, focusing on applications, infrastructure, and identity management.
- Hands-on experience with secure coding practices and reviewing code for security vulnerabilities.
- Demonstrated experience with vulnerability assessments, penetration testing, and secure development lifecycle.
- Strong understanding of application security principles and the AAA (AuthN, AuthZ, and Audit) components.
- Experience with programming languages such as C, Python, Ruby, and C++.
- Bachelor's degree in Information Technology or related field; advanced degree or certification preferred.
Nice to Have
- Management experience in a controlled regulatory environment.
- Familiarity with TOGAF and its relevance in security architecture.
What We Offer
- 100% remote work opportunity, allowing for a flexible work-life balance.
- Competitive salary range of $120,000 to $150,000 annually.
- Comprehensive benefits package, including health insurance and retirement plans.
- Opportunities for professional development and career advancement.
- A supportive and collaborative team environment.
